Brush Matting Efficiently Scrape Dirt and Debris
Keeping your entryways clean and debris-free is essential. That's where brush matting comes in. These versatile mats are specifically designed to absorb dirt, grime, and other unwanted particles before they can spread throughout your home .
Brush matting provides a physical barrier against the constant influx of unwanted materials. The bristles on these mats gently lift dirt from shoes and wheels, minimizing its spread on your interior surfaces .
- Consider using brush matting in high-traffic areas like entries, hallways, and kitchens.
- Regularly shake or vacuum brush mats to remove collected debris.
- Choose a brush mat made from durable materials that can withstand heavy foot traffic.
By incorporating brush matting into your cleaning routine, you can enjoy cleaner floors .
Selecting the Perfect Matting Material: Coir vs. Synthetic Options
When it comes to choosing the ideal matting material for your needs, you'll often find click for source yourself facing a decision between coir and synthetic options. Both have their own unique benefits, but understanding their key distinctions can help you make an informed choice. Coir, derived from coconut husks, is a natural and eco-friendly option known for its exceptional strength. It provides excellent drainage, making it perfect for outdoor use. On the other hand, synthetic matting is typically made from materials like nylon or polypropylene, offering protection to moisture, mildew, and fading. It's also often more budget-friendly than coir and comes in a wider range of colors and designs.
